T20 World Cup: ‘Don't Have A Lot Of Years Left In Me’ Wiese After Super-Over Heroics

By IANS News June 03, 2024 • 12:32 PM View: 374
T20 World Cup: David Wiese feels he ‘doesn’t have a lot of years left in him’ after delivering a heroic performance in the Super-Over against Oman leading his team Namibia to a ten-run victory in their opening ICC Men's T20 World Cup 2024 match here at Kensington Oval.

Oman posted a total of 109/10 against Namibia's disciplined bowling. However, Mehran Khan's stunning spell helped Oman tie the game, taking the match in the super-over.

Namibia came out with flying colours in the Super Over and posted 21/0, which Wiese successfully defended by conceding just 10 runs and picking up a wicket to seal the victory in their opening Group B match.
